Table of Contents

Class ParsedExpressionMemberAmbiguityException

Namespace
LfrlAnvil.Computable.Expressions.Exceptions
Assembly
LfrlAnvil.Computable.Expressions.dll

Represents an error that occurred due to ambiguous member name.

public class ParsedExpressionMemberAmbiguityException : InvalidOperationException, ISerializable
Inheritance
ParsedExpressionMemberAmbiguityException
Implements
Inherited Members

Constructors

ParsedExpressionMemberAmbiguityException(Type, string, IReadOnlyList<MemberInfo>)

public ParsedExpressionMemberAmbiguityException(Type targetType, string memberName, IReadOnlyList<MemberInfo> members)

Parameters

targetType Type

Target type.

memberName string

Member name.

members IReadOnlyList<MemberInfo>

Collection of found members.

Properties

MemberName

Member name.

public string MemberName { get; }

Property Value

string

Members

Collection of found members.

public IReadOnlyList<MemberInfo> Members { get; }

Property Value

IReadOnlyList<MemberInfo>

TargetType

Target type.

public Type TargetType { get; }

Property Value

Type